This Executive Certificate in Solar Energy focuses on the practical application of solar technology for zero-emission commuting solutions. The program equips professionals with the knowledge and skills necessary to design, implement, and manage sustainable transportation initiatives powered by renewable energy.
Learning outcomes include a comprehensive understanding of photovoltaic (PV) systems, battery storage technologies, and electric vehicle (EV) charging infrastructure. Participants will gain proficiency in solar energy system design, sizing, and integration within the context of zero-emission transportation. The curriculum also delves into relevant policies and economic aspects of sustainable commuting.

An Executive Certificate in Solar Energy is increasingly significant for achieving zero-emission commuting in the UK. The UK government aims for net-zero emissions by 2050, and transportation accounts for a considerable portion of the nation's carbon footprint. According to recent data, road transport contributes approximately 27% to the UK's greenhouse gas emissions. This presents a significant market opportunity for professionals trained in solar energy solutions.
The growing demand for electric vehicles (EVs) necessitates a parallel expansion in renewable energy infrastructure, particularly solar power. A recent survey suggests that solar panel installations are expected to increase by 40% in the next 5 years. This expansion creates a need for skilled professionals who can design, implement, and maintain efficient solar energy systems to power EV charging networks and individual homes.
